2.4.4 Manipulating the map
By touching and dragging any pa
rt of the map screen, it can be moved to a location
close to the currently displayed map.
In addition, the map operation button is displayed, and by touc hing each of the
buttons, you can zoom in and out of maps, change the map perspe ctive and select a
destination.
ActionButton(s)Description
Map movement
using touch and
drag No buttons You can move the map in any direction: select and
hold the map, and move your finger towards the
direction you want to move the map.
Zooming in
and out , Changes how much of the map is displayed on the
screen.
The navigation system uses high-quality vector
maps that let you examine the map at various
zoom levels, always wi
th optimized content.
Map scaling has a limit in 3D map view mode. If
you zoom out further, the map switches to 2D view
mode.
Select the button once to modify the view in large
steps, or select and hold the button to modify it
continuously and smoothly.
